Genbiyang (T. Twinom) Primary School: A Profile

Genbiyang (T. Twinom) Primary School, nestled in the rural landscape of Kangpokpi block, Senapati district, Manipur, stands as a testament to educational access in a remote area. Established in 2012 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ution serves students from Class 1 to Class 5. Its commitment to education is evident in its dedicated team of two female teachers, who strive to impart knowledge and foster learning. The school's modest infrastructure includes a government-provided building with five functional classrooms, catering to the educational needs of its student body. While lacking certain amenities, the school demonstrates its dedication to its students.

The school's operational structure is simple yet effective. English serves as the primary medium of instruction, ensuring a consistent learning environment for all students. The daily schedule is synchronized with the broader academic calendar, commencing its academic session in April. The school's location, accessible via an all-weather road, ensures easy access for students and staff, minimizing disruptions to the educational process. Despite its rural location, the school's commitment to providing a nutritious mid-day meal directly within the school premises reflects a dedication to the holistic well-being of its students.

The school's facilities are basic but functional. While lacking a library and computer-aided learning facilities, the school prioritizes the core aspects of education. One boys' toilet and one girls' toilet meet the essential sanitation needs. The absence of a boundary wall or playground, though not ideal, does not diminish the school's dedication to providing a functional learning space. The lack of electricity presents a challenge, highlighting the need for further infrastructural development to enhance the overall learning environment. Similarly, the absence of a dedicated drinking water source underlines the requirement for an improved water supply system within the school.
